Power Point Socket -- Removal |
1. DISCONNECT CABLE FROM NEGATIVE BATTERY TERMINAL |
- CAUTION:
- Wait at least 90 seconds after disconnecting the cable from the negative (-) battery terminal to prevent airbag and seat belt pretensioner activation.
Detach the 9 claws and guide.
- HINT:
- If the claws are difficult to detach, detach the claws from the back of the switch base.
Disconnect the connectors and remove the switch base.
3. REMOVE POWER POINT SOCKET ASSEMBLY |
Rotate the socket to disengage the notch.
Pull out the socket halfway and rotate the socket until its protrusion is aligned with the groove of the cover.
Remove the socket from the cover.
4. REMOVE BACK DOOR SCUFF PLATE |
Detach the 4 claws, 2 guides and 6 clips and remove the back door scuff plate.
5. REMOVE REAR DOOR SCUFF PLATE LH |
Put protective tape around the rear door scuff plate.

Using a moulding remover, detach the 7 claws and 2 clips and remove the rear door scuff plate.
6. REMOVE REAR DOOR OPENING TRIM WEATHERSTRIP LH |
Remove the rear door opening trim weatherstrip.
7. REMOVE QUARTER INSIDE TRIM BOARD LH |
Detach the 2 claws and remove the outer lap belt anchor cover.
- HINT:
- Use the same procedure for both outer lap belt anchor covers.
Remove the bolt and disconnect the rear No. 1 seat outer belt floor anchor.
Remove the bolt and disconnect the rear No. 2 seat outer belt floor anchor.
Using a clip remover, remove the clip.
Detach the 7 claws and 10 clips.
Disconnect the power point socket connector and remove the quarter inside trim board.
8. REMOVE REAR POWER POINT SOCKET ASSEMBLY |
Detach the 2 claw fittings and remove the socket.
